Is an FHA or Conventional loan more cost-effective in Hauula, HI?

Choosing between FHA and Conventional depends on your down payment budget and credit score. For a typical home priced at $1,081,027 in Hauula, HI, a standard 20%-down Conventional loan requires an upfront cash down payment of $216,205 but keeps your monthly payment lower at $1,971/mo (at 6.930% interest) with no monthly PMI. In comparison, an FHA loan requires only $37,836 (3.5% down) but has an estimated payment of $2,183/mo (at 5.948% interest) due to mandatory FHA mortgage insurance (MIP). Local Nuance: The typical local FHA loan amount of $1,043,191 falls comfortably within the local HUD FHA loan limit of $1,209,750 (1-unit), making FHA financing an exceptionally accessible, high-leverage entry point into the market.

What is the maximum conforming loan limit in Hauula before needing a Jumbo loan?

The 2025 conforming conventional loan limit for a 1-unit property in Hauula is $806,501. With a typical local home value of $1,081,027 in , a standard 20%-down mortgage requires a loan size of $864,822. Since this exceeds the conforming limit of $806,501, most typical transactions in require a non-conforming Jumbo loan, which demands stricter underwriting guidelines, higher credit scores, and larger asset reserves.
